Masters of the Universe: Revolution – A Short Review 2024

“Masters of the Universe: Revolution” is a Netflix series that premiered on January 25, 2024. It is a sequel to the 2021 series “Masters of the Universe: Revelation” and continues the story in the same universe. The series consists of five episodes and features He-Man, Teela, and the rest of the masters in a new standalone storyline.

Critics have praised the series for its mature storytelling, character development, and visual style. However, some reviews have mentioned that the series’ short length may make it more difficult to establish stakes. Overall, the series has been well-received, with an emphasis on its ability to appeal to both adult fans and younger audiences.

Masters of the Universe: Revolution Review

Masters of the Universe: Revolution: A Triumphant Return or Skeletor’s Revenge?

Masters of the Universe: Revolution, the new animated miniseries on Netflix, has reignited the fires of Eternia for fans both old and new. But did it rise to the occasion like He-Man or stumble like Trap Jaw? Here’s a breakdown of its triumphs and weaknesses:

Triumphs:

  • Action-packed plot:Revolution doesn’t waste time with exposition. It throws you headfirst into a thrilling adventure brimming with epic battles, daring escapes, and unexpected twists. The stakes feel real, pushing the heroes to their limits and keeping you on the edge of your seat.
  • Visually stunning:The animation is gorgeous, blending classic He-Man vibes with modern CG technology. Characters move fluidly, backgrounds are detailed and atmospheric, and action sequences are explosive and eye-catching.
  • Voice acting perfection:The cast nails it! Mark Hamill is an absolute delight as Skeletor, infusing him with his signature theatricality and sardonic humor. Chris Wood brings charm and gravitas to both Prince Adam and He-Man, while Melissa Benoist adds depth and determination to Teela. The entire cast, including surprising guest appearances, delivers stellar performances.
  • Emotional resonance:While the series is heavy on action, it doesn’t neglect character development. The heroes face difficult choices, grapple with losses, and forge deep bonds, making you care about their plight. Even side characters get moments to shine, showcasing the potential for further exploration.

Weaknesses:

  • Short and rushed:With only five episodes, the story feels a bit compressed. Plot threads are introduced but not fully explored, and character arcs could have benefited from more breathing room. It leaves you wanting more, but not necessarily in a “good cliffhanger” way.
  • Reliance on nostalgia:While acknowledging the series’ roots is crucial, some moments feel overly reliant on references and homages, potentially alienating newcomers. The focus on fan service could have been better balanced with introducing the lore and characters to a new generation.
  • Uneven pacing:The action-packed plot sometimes comes at the expense of world-building and character interaction. Some episodes feel like a frenetic rush from one fight scene to the next, leaving little time for character development or meaningful exploration of Eternia.

Overall:

Masters of the Universe: Revolution is a thrilling and visually stunning return to Eternia. It boasts a captivating story, excellent animation, and a perfect voice cast. While the short runtime and occasional over-reliance on nostalgia hold it back slightly, it’s a thoroughly enjoyable ride for fans of the franchise and a decent introduction for newcomers.
